<p>如果您已经期望姓名、姓氏和电子邮件,则不需要循环</p>
<pre><code>def string_to_dict(csv):
dict = []
tmp = csv.splitlines()
for i in tmp:
tmp_dict = {"vorname" : "none", "nachname" : "none", "email" : "none"};
tmp_i= i.split(",")
tmp_dict["vorname"] = tmp_i[0]
tmp_dict["nachname"] = tmp_i[1]
tmp_dict["email"] = tmp_i[2]
dict.append(tmp_dict)
</code></pre>
<p>我们可以不断迭代以改进解决方案:</p>
<pre><code>def string_to_dict(csv):
dict = []
tmp = csv.splitlines()
for i in tmp:
tmp_dict = {"vorname" : None, "nachname" : None, "email" : None};
tmp_i= i.split(",")
tmp_dict["vorname"] = tmp_i[0]
tmp_dict["nachname"] = tmp_i[1]
tmp_dict["email"] = tmp_i[2]
dict.append(tmp_dict)
</code></pre>
<p>更重要的是(如果您想使用受保护的关键字,如dict,命名约定是在其后面使用下划线):</p>
<pre><code>def string_to_dict(csv):
dict_ = []
for line in csv.splitlines():
vor_name, nach_name, email = line.split(",")
dict_.append({"vorname" : vor_name, "nachname" : nach_name, "email" : email})
return dict_
</code></pre>
<p>以及列表理解:</p>
<pre><code>def string_to_dict(csv):
def _parse_item(vor_name, nach_name, email):
return {"vorname" : vor_name, "nachname" : nach_name, "email" : email}
return [_parse_item(*line.split(",")) for line in csv.splitlines()]
</code></pre>
